NRP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2024 in Review
60 of the 6,924 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Natural Resource Partners (NRP) for Q2 2024, worth a combined $373M — down 4.8% from $392M a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 6 funds opened new NRP positions and 4 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 23 added to existing stakes and 15 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Oakcliff Capital Partners, opening a new position worth an estimated $14M. The largest seller was Goldentree Asset Management, cutting an estimated $25.6M.
